Hi there.

Each person is really unique in terms of biology.  It is very hard to predict who will have lasting side effects from chemotherapy, and who will fully recover.  In your situation, the hair follicles damaged from the previous treatment may not have fully recovered, and we are not sure if full recovery is possible.  While some people's hairs would grow normally after chemotherapy, the reason for the difference between you and these people is unclear (like I said, different biology).

However, I believe there is still room for optimism, for some would indeed recover their hair even after two years post treatment.
